Why are plants important for ecosystems?
Plants are crucial for ecosystems as they produce oxygen, provide food, and support biodiversity.
Can you explain how plants produce oxygen?
Plants produce oxygen through photosynthesis, where they convert sunlight, carbon dioxide, and water into glucose and oxygen.
What role do plants play in the food chain?
Plants are primary producers in the food chain, serving as the main source of energy for herbivores and, subsequently, carnivores.
How do plants affect soil health?
Plants improve soil health by preventing erosion, enhancing nutrient cycling, and supporting beneficial microorganisms.
What would happen if plants disappeared from the ecosystem?
If plants disappeared, ecosystems would collapse, leading to loss of oxygen, food sources, and biodiversity.
